Connection error during credit card processing

Jul 30, 2010 1 Replies

Interesting problem:


-Internet is wokring fine on all three of our registers.



-All non credit card transactions working fine on all three registers.



-Credit card transactions working fine on two of the registers, but the third register gets connection error when we try to process credit cards.



-Odd thing is that the one register that doesn't work for credit cards is the computer that houses our database. The other two registers are networked to the database on that computer.



-We've rebooted everything, power cycled the modem, restarted RMS on all computers.



-The only thing these computers are used for is POS. There are no icons to reach the internet - only way to get there is through Windows Update. So unlikely to be a virus.



-Haven't run any windows updates on these computers for about three months, so don't think there is an update problem - unless we need to update.



Any suggestions?


Kris, Have you checked the time on the computer with the problem? If it is more than an hour or two off, RMS rejects the transaction, with the odd error of Network Failed (or similar).
